In one embodiment, the haptic illusion signals 202 generated by the social networking system 228 may be generated by combining generic haptic illusion signals with personalized haptic illusion signals customized to the sending user. The generic haptic illusion signals may correspond to predetermined the social touch lexicon such as “Greeting,” “Parting,” “Consoling,” etc. The haptic illusion signals 202 may include one or more of aggregate values based on the signals 256, a shape of a wave of the received sensor signals 207, a frequency-domain representation of the signals 256, and a time-domain sample of the received signals 256. The processor circuit 232 may convert the signals 256 from the time or space domain to the frequency domain, e.g., using a Fourier transform to create a frequency-domain representation. The processor circuit 232 may performing time-domain sampling of the signals 256. Time-domain sampling reduces the signals 256 to a set of discrete-time samples, such as a set of values at a point in time and/or space.
In one embodiment, the processor circuit 232 may include a feature extraction component 236 operatively communicate with the sensor interface circuit 220 and extract features 244 from the received signals 256, as illustrated and described in detail below with respect to